This week, wellbeing officers discovered the initially instances of the omicron variant in Florida. What that usually means going ahead is even now unidentified, but it puts foreseeable future strategies at threat all in excess of yet again.

The uncertainty about additional coronavirus outbreaks and closures is major tourists to obtain vacation insurance plan at history rates, according to Megan Moncrief, the chief internet marketing officer at St. Petersburg-primarily based Squaremouth. The vacation coverage company noticed gross sales raise by 53 % subsequent the arrival of omicron.

Considerations about canceled journey plans are greater now, in contrast to the 20 % spike Squaremouth observed next the delta variant, Moncrief mentioned. Even with delta, the journey business was still relatively optimistic as borders reopened to international vacationers.

“Going into the vacations, there was very a little bit of self-assurance with a ton of destinations open,” Moncrief explained. “Then the new variant manufactured every person a minimal bit shell stunned.”

Moncrief spoke with the Tampa Bay Occasions about what is driving traveler worries and what travel coverage can go over. This interview has been edited for length and clarity.

How could the omicron variant affect travel plans?

We spoke to a lot of our prospects to gauge fears. They appear to be to be shifting extra toward travelers fearful if they’ll deal COVID-19 or have to quarantine. With the variant, we promptly saw 3 nations around the world shut their borders, a single of which is Israel, now our fourth prime intercontinental desired destination, so a incredibly well-liked state as considerably as U.S. tourism. We all know those border closings took place final calendar year and prompted this massive fall in travel completely. Vacationers experienced trips booked and then have been quickly anxious that the border was when all over again going to near.
